What Does βSave a Private Movieβ Mean?
βSaving a private movieβ refers to the process of securing, backing up, and protecting a personal or personal-use movie file from loss, theft, unauthorized copying, or distribution. It involves not only proper digital storage techniques but also respecting copyright and ownership rights.

Why You Need to Save Your Private Movie Properly
- Preservation: Digital files degrade over time due to format obsolescence or storage failure. Using reliable backup strategies safeguards your movie from accidental loss.
- Security: Without proper protection, your movie risks being illegally shared or downloaded.
- Ownership Rights: Even personal films carry intellectual property rightsβprotecting them ensures you control who accesses or distributes your content.

2. Create Multiple Local and Offline Backups
To prevent data loss, implement a 3-2-1 backup strategy:
- 3 copies of your movie
- 2 different types of media storage (e.g., external HDD + NAS)
- 1 offline copy stored safely away (e.g., external drive kept in a secure place)
